What are the typical salary ranges for About The Position roles at different seniority levels?
Typical salary ranges for About The Position roles vary by seniority and geography. Entry‑level Compensation Analysts and HRIS Admins usually earn $55k–$75k annually. Mid‑level roles such as Compensation Analysts, Talent Acquisition Specialists, and People Analytics Coordinators command $75k–$110k. Senior positions—Compensation Managers, People Analytics Leads, and Senior Recruiting Managers—generally receive $110k–$150k. Executive roles like Head of People or CHRO can command $150k–$250k, often with performance bonuses and equity.
What core skills and certifications are required for About The Position positions?
Core skills include HRIS proficiency (Workday, SAP SuccessFactors, Oracle HCM), data analysis (SQL, Python, R, Tableau), compensation modeling, market research, and knowledge of labor law. Certifications that boost credibility are SHRM‑CP or SHRM‑SHRM‑SP, HRCI PHR or HCSP, Society for Human Resource Management credentials, Certified Compensation Professional (CCP), and People Analytics certifications (e.g., LinkedIn People Analytics).
